Latest Patents

Wang's latest patents include a semiconductor device that features a first sensor amplifier, a second sensor amplifier, a first switch, and a second switch. This semiconductor device is designed to amplify signals from a memory unit and equalize voltage levels between data lines. Additionally, he has developed an input buffer capable of high voltage operation. This input buffer maintains processing speed and noise margin in digital circuits, even when the input voltage is excessively high.
